1. Why Cold Weather Can Improve Solar Efficiency

Most homeowners are surprised to learn that solar panel winter performance can actually benefit from cold temperatures. While winter brings shorter days, solar panels operate more efficiently when the air is cold and crisp. Heat reduces a panel’s voltage output, but cold weather has the opposite effect—helping panels convert sunlight more effectively.

Another winter advantage: snow. Once panels warm and begin to shed snow, the surrounding snow can reflect additional sunlight back onto the panels, increasing light exposure and improving production under the right conditions.

The National Renewable Energy Laboratory (NREL) confirms that lower temperatures improve PV efficiency and that reflective winter conditions can enhance overall system performance.

 


2. Tip #1: Keep Panels at an Optimal Winter Tilt

Tilt angle plays a major role in your system’s winter output. In the Midwest, the sun sits lower on the horizon during winter, so steeper angles help your panels capture more of that lower-angle sunlight.

Benefits include:

  • Faster snow shedding

  • Better exposure during short daylight windows

  • Reduced shading from nearby structures

3. Tip #2: Prioritize Safe Snow Removal

Snow can temporarily reduce solar panel winter performance, but only until it melts—often faster than most people expect due to panel heat and tilt.

Safe snow-clearing guidelines:

  • Use a soft roof rake

  • Avoid shovels or scrapers

  • Never apply salt or de-icing chemicals

  • Do not climb onto the roof

4. Tip #3: Choose the Right Inverter for Winter Performance

Your inverter significantly impacts solar panel winter performance, especially in snowy or shaded conditions.

Micro-inverters perform better in winter because:

  • Each panel operates independently

  • Snow on one panel doesn’t impact the whole system

  • Panels begin producing as soon as any section clears

Snow has a greater impact on string inverters.

  • One snow-covered panel weakens the entire string

  • Slow to recover during partial melting

  • More sensitive to shading at low winter sun angles

This is why many Upper Midwest homeowners choose micro-inverters for consistent winter performance.

 


5. Tip #4: Trim Trees to Reduce Low-Angle Shade

Winter sun angles are much lower, causing longer shadows. Even small branches can cast oversized shadows in December and January.

By trimming trees in fall, you:

  • Increase winter sunlight exposure

  • Reduce midday shading on panels

  • Improve total annual production

  • Prevent snow from accumulating under overhanging branches

This is one of the simplest and most cost-effective improvements you can make.

 


6. Tip #5: Use Battery Storage to Capture More Winter Energy

Battery storage improves solar panel winter performance by:

  • Storing excess midday solar energy

  • Reducing reliance on peak-rate evening grid power

  • Providing backup power during winter storms

  • Smoothing out variable winter production levels

A battery ensures no surplus winter energy goes to waste.
